Below I'm going to list a couple of golf stretches that will help you prevent back pain and increase your backswing range of motion for longer drives.

The first golf stretch is the Lying Leg Crossover:

? Lie on back with legs extended.

? Raise one leg and bend at knee to 90 degrees in knee and hip.

? Cross that leg over extended leg, while opposite shoulder stays on ground.

? Go until slight pull in butt and lower back.

? Hold for 15 seconds and repeat once more.

? Switch legs and do opposite side.

This simple golf stretch will not only make your back feel better, but it will improve your ability to make a bigger turn, with less hip movement, creating torque and energy.

The second golf stretch is the Backswing Stretch:

? Extend left arm out in front of you (if you are a right handed golfer).

? Take right hand and put under left wrist.

? Pull with right hand against left wrist and make as big a turn on back swing as possible.

? Hold for at least 15 seconds, repeat once more and do the opposite for arm for your follow thru side.

This simple golf stretch will loosen up the muscles in the back of your shoulders and your upper back (lats), for more freedom on both your backswing and follow through.
